上传资源列表
-
累加树到二叉搜索树的转换方法:Python代码示例
大小:12K 更新时间:2025-11-21 下载积分:2分
【资源说明】这段代码是用Python实现的将累加树转换为二叉搜索树的方法。首先定义了一个TreeNode类,表示二叉树中的节点。然后定义了一个函数sorted_tree_to_bst,该函数接受一个累加树的根节点作为参数,并返回转换...
-
累加树到二叉搜索树的转换:Python代码实现
大小:12K 更新时间:2025-11-21 下载积分:3分
【资源说明】这段代码使用Python编写,将累加树转换为二叉搜索树。它通过递归和比较操作,将累加树中的节点插入到新的二叉搜索树中,并合并相邻的节点。时间复杂度为O(n)。
-
最大值路径求解算法:深度优先搜索的应用
大小:12K 更新时间:2025-11-21 下载积分:2分
【资源说明】这段代码使用深度优先搜索算法来遍历二维矩阵中的所有路径,并找到其中的最大值。函数首先检查输入矩阵是否为空,然后获取矩阵的行数和列数。接着,它初始化最大值和路径为None,并通过递归遍历矩阵中的...
-
修复损坏的二叉搜索树的方法:Python代码示例
大小:12K 更新时间:2025-11-21 下载积分:1分
【资源说明】上述文本中描述了在Python中修复损坏的二叉搜索树的方法。通过递归的方式,根据不同的情况修复缺失或损坏的节点,恢复二叉搜索树的结构。使用示例展示了修复后的结果。
-
调整数组元素使其总和为常数倍数的问题
大小:12K 更新时间:2025-11-21 下载积分:3分
【资源说明】该代码是用于调整数组元素,使其总和变为某个常数 P 的倍数的 Python 函数。它首先计算原始数组的总和,如果总和不是 P 的倍数,就通过循环遍历数组并调整元素,直到总和变为 P 的倍数。这个算法的时间...



